gitignore文件中添加新过滤文件,但是此文件已经提交到远程库,如何解决?
2017-03-19 11:59
393 查看
gitignore文件中添加新过滤文件,但是此文件已经提交到远程库,如何解决?
第一步,为避免冲突需要先同步下远程仓库
第二步,在本地项目目录下删除缓存
第三步,再次add所有文件
输入以下命令,再次将项目中所有文件添加到本地仓库缓存中
第四步,添加commit,提交到远程库
第一步,为避免冲突需要先同步下远程仓库
git pull
第二步,在本地项目目录下删除缓存
git rm -r --cached .
第三步,再次add所有文件
输入以下命令,再次将项目中所有文件添加到本地仓库缓存中
git add .
第四步,添加commit,提交到远程库
git commit -m "filter new files"
git push
相关文章推荐
- 解决Git在添加ignore文件之前就提交了项目无法再过滤问题
- 如何使用.gitignore文件删除掉已经提交的文件
- git学习笔记-如何移除或忽略(ignore)已经提交给git管理的文件
- 解决git-忽略文件,添加gitignore,处理已经track的文件
- 如何创建.gitignore文件,忽略不必要提交的文件
- 如何使用git命令添加文件和提交文件
- 如何创建.gitignore文件,忽略git不必要提交的文件
- Git之如何解决sourceTree已经pull全部下来但是本地没有更新的问题
- 实验: git 如果.gitignore中添加一个已经跟踪的文件结果是?
- git 如何添加指定的文件提交.
- idea 如何优雅的添加.ignore 忽略不必要提交的文件
- git 如何忽略文件以及使用.gitignore 不生效的解决办法
- git 添加过滤文件.gitignore
- 【Git学习笔记】对已经添加到仓库的文件修改后再次提交到仓库
- 解决 .gitignore无效,不能过滤某些文件
- Git——.gitignore 忽略文件和忽略已经提交过的文件
- .gitignorer如何过滤提交的文件
- 过滤器,但是asp.net 提交时候怎么过滤form里的具体值呢,大部分提交又不是访问页,已经解决
- 文件已经加入.gitignore但是vs并没有显示文件处于ignore状态
- android提交GIT .gitignore过滤文件配置信息